Flint Group to increase packaging ink prices in Europe

Citing continued raw material cost pressure, Flint Group will further increase prices of all packaging inks in Europe effective 1 April 2011.
‘The price increases for our customers resulting from the recent issues in the raw material markets will be on average 8 percent. In some segments our cost increases will however necessitate price rises of up to 30 percent,’ said Doug Aldred, vice president of sales packaging and narrow web, EMEA. ‘Violets, whites, greens and some specific reds are our major concern, and we will inform our customers individually about the overall impact of the price increases and surcharges on their specific product portfolio.
‘The raw material cost increases that we have faced over the last few months came on top of the rises already experienced during 2010. Continuity of supply and our ability to produce high quality products remain the primary concern of Flint Group. In close co-operation with our customers we will attempt to minimize the impact of these increases with raw material replacements, alternative products where relevant and our ongoing focus on productivity improvements.’
